Republican contest for journalists "Education in the New Reality"

NIS holds a national contest for journalists specializing in educational topics once every three years.

The purpose of the competition is informational support of Kazakhstan school in the new reality: global trends in modern education; integration of the best domestic traditions and international experience; translation of professional achievements of specific teachers and teams in secondary education of the country; transformation of the mission of the teacher in the digital age and the age of artificial intelligence; successful cooperation between school and family, creating a safe and child-friendly environment.

Journalists from regional, republican and foreign newspapers, web-sites, portals, radio and TV companies, information agencies, as well as freelance journalists may participate in the contest.

In 2021, analytical materials published or broadcast in Kazakhstani and foreign media are accepted for the contest from June 1, 2018 to June 1, 2021.
The first stage - receipt of materials (from May 25 to June 15, 2021)
Second stage - summarizing the results (June 15-20, 2021)
The third stage - awarding the winners (June, 20-28, 2021)
Ten winners and ten laureates in different nominations will be named at the end of the contest.

In honor of the 180th anniversary of the great Kazakh scientist and educator Ibrai Altynsarin a special nomination "Shamshyrak" will be established.
All winners and laureates will be awarded diplomas, valuable prizes, souvenirs with the symbols of the competition.

Terms of the contest:
Materials of different genres - articles, essays, analytical reviews, interviews (volume of printed materials shall not exceed 12 000 characters) will be accepted for the contest. Materials are accepted in Kazakh, Russian and English languages.
Materials published or broadcast in regional, national or international media should be submitted to the contest. Authors of printed materials should provide originals and screenshots of articles (with the name of the publication, publication date), of Internet publications - screenshots and links (with the name of the media, publication date), of radio and television materials - on electronic media, as well as screenshots and links (with the media name, publication date).
Publications submitted for the contest are not subject to review and will not be returned.

Contest materials are accepted until June 15, 2021, 18.00 (Nur-Sultan time).
